Increasing competition in global markets is exerting intense pressure on companies to trim their product cycles continuously Reducing the time to produce prototypes is a key to speed up the development of new products Rapid tooling RT with particular regard to injection mould fabrication using rapid prototyping RP technology of Stereolithography SL may lead to savings in cost and time In this paper, SL is used to directly build rapid injection mould tools for short run production SL tools have been evaluated to analyse the maximum number of successful injections and quality of performance SL epoxy tools were able to resist the injection pressure and temperature and 500 injections were achieved The tool failure mechanisms during injection is investigated and tool failure either occurs due to excessive flexural stresses, or because of excessive shear stresses
